Senior Program Manager
The African Management Initiative (AMI)
AMI is seeking an experienced and strategic Senior Programme Manager to oversee the end-to-end quality project delivery of pan-African programmes. This is a chance for an outstanding entrepreneurial leader to be part of Africa’s transformation, and to help shape, build and scale one of its most innovative social businesses.
The Senior Programme Manager will be part of the team implementing partner-based programmes under the AMI Impact unit. You will be a key player in a dynamic, global team focused obsessively on results. The Senior Programme Manager must be a driven, organized, tech-savvy professional with great people and project-management skills, the ability to lead complex programmes with very senior management participants, and to interface with experienced and influential client partners and stakeholders. In addition, the Senior Programme Managerl must collaborate with and influence internal teams to ensure exceptional delivery.

Programme Management
Lead project implementation end to end, from planning, budget monitoring, monitoring programme outcomes, and reporting.
Manage stakeholders and participants in complex programmes and ensure that programme deliverables are met within stringent timelines while identifying stakeholders' and participants' pain points and proactively communicating resolutions.
Lead the project team, co-ordinating team member activities to ensure a world class client and delegate experience
Ensure on time delivery of all project milestones
Problem solve challenges and proactively identify resolutions
In collaboration with the M&E team, capture project outcomes/impact and lessons learned and share with internal and external programme stakeholders
Maintain accurate programme data and analyse programme data and feedback to ensure core programme metrics and targets are being met (adapt as necessary)
Identify programme risks at the start of the programme, and ensure programme risks are effectively managed.
Liaise with clients throughout learning programs to ensure programs run smoothly and issues are dealt with in a timely manner
Hold the responsibility of managing programme budget and reporting on the programme's financials- with support of the finance team, prepare monthly, quarterly, and annual project budgets and align project budget with stakeholders.
